require 'ipaddr' module Puppet::Parser::Functions newfunction(:normalize_ip_for_uri, :type => :rvalue, :doc => <<-EOD Add brackets if the argument is an IPv6 address. Returns the argument untouched otherwise. CAUTION: this code "fails" when the user is passing an IPv6 address with the port in it without the brackets: 2001::1:8080, to specify address 2001::1 and port 8080. This code will change it to [2001::1:8080] as it's a valid ip address. This shouldn't be an issue in most cases. If an array is given, each member will be normalized to a valid IPv6 address with brackets when needed. EOD ) do |args| result = [] args = args[0] if args[0].kind_of?(Array) args.each do |ip| begin if IPAddr.new(ip).ipv6? unless ip.match(/\[.+\]/) Puppet.debug("IP #{ip} is changed to [#{ip}]") ip = "[#{ip}]" end end rescue ArgumentError # ignore it end result << ip end return result[0] if args.size == 1 result end end
